Output 25a70ed6617ebd8ab4b015dff046d596467f763ea0a84365cf1ef9b7bee56ade:1

value
4220548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74111d58701795f89c660a02fbf19ad158d5d790 OP_EQUAL
address
3CGiowZMwWHUc2LuVSKaCezGbWo33DwTiy
transaction
25a70ed6617ebd8ab4b015dff046d596467f763ea0a84365cf1ef9b7bee56ade
spent
true